Output debf3dfa7627fc6134c10de51a5e3bea8da774da81f5aabb340e683bb0115492:0

value
1008879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18268a26d799f0d7912ee204801814bff1914950 OP_EQUAL
address
33tiJvtLcFhKokDp4kBUh5zJuYbu8uctYa
transaction
debf3dfa7627fc6134c10de51a5e3bea8da774da81f5aabb340e683bb0115492
spent
true